Twenty Ninth Street Store Grand Opening

W00t! Seems Apple really likes me, or at least people in my general area. Tomorrow is the grand opening of the newest Apple store, Boulder, Colorado's Twenty Ninth Street location. Par usual for store openings, the first thousand people through the door get special limited edition t-shirts, and can enter for a chance to win fabulous prizes. I'll try and make it up to Boulder to get in line by 7:30, but if one of you early rising readers is going to be there and wants to keep a place in line for me, I would be forever in your debt. I'll be there with my Flatiron Crossing grand opening shirt and etched-out PowerBook blogging and interviewing store staff and excited line-waiters alike.
